Output dd8e3c103c5db0289fd876ddf37d741946d7d5fc6ddb3303aa1bb8d8587d6588:0

value
527616807
script pubkey
OP_0 OP_PUSHBYTES_20 8ed76faf51afc8218b43ebffc850afec01515ea3
address
bc1q3mtklt634lyzrz6ra0lus590asq4zh4ra5p7qs
transaction
dd8e3c103c5db0289fd876ddf37d741946d7d5fc6ddb3303aa1bb8d8587d6588